What is a convergent boundary
Sati [7]

Answer:

A convergent boundary is an area where 2 or more plates collide. 1 plate slides underneath the other causing subduction.

The sunbelt is an example of a. What regions
Virty [35]

Sun belt is an example of formal regions. Sun Belt region is comprised with 15 southern states in the U.S., which extends from Florida and Virgina in the Southeast through Nevada in the southwest, and including southern California.
